Written Answers — Local Authority Services: Local Authority Services (20 Jul 2011)

Willie Penrose: The Housing Adaptation Grant Schemes for Older People and People with a Disability, introduced in November 2007, replaced the discontinued Disabled Persons Grant Scheme, the Essential Repairs Grant Scheme and the Special Housing Aid for the Elderly Scheme, administered by the Health Service Executive. Written Answers — Voluntary Housing: Voluntary Housing (20 Jul 2011)

Willie Penrose: My Department's voluntary and co-operative housing programme is supported through two funding schemes, the Capital Assistance Scheme (CAS) and the Capital Loan and Subsidy Scheme (CLSS). The administration of both schemes is devolved to the local authority concerned, which assesses and approves each proposal prior to submission to my Department. Written Answers — Local Authority Housing: Local Authority Housing (21 Jul 2011)

Willie Penrose: In September, 2006, my Department launched the programme Action on Private Rented Accommodation Standards. Written Answers — Social and Affordable Housing: Social and Affordable Housing (21 Jul 2011)

Willie Penrose: I propose to take Questions Nos. 451 and 474 together. A person occupying a house under the shared ownership scheme has the right to buy out the local authority's share and acquire full ownership at any time. Written Answers — Private Rented Accommodation: Private Rented Accommodation (21 Jul 2011)

Willie Penrose: I have no function in the operational matters of the Private Residential Tenancies Board (PRTB), an independent statutory body established under the Residential Tenancies Act 2004. The Act makes provision for enforcement by the Courts of Determination Orders made by the PRTB.
